Transaction 16f3b8bbe33ea62c1ffba234673621691aa1f4929f2bf32a86fb569c7f9f7d94
1 Input
1 Output
-
16f3b8bbe33ea62c1ffba234673621691aa1f4929f2bf32a86fb569c7f9f7d94:0
- value
- 23390703
- script pubkey
- OP_0 OP_PUSHBYTES_20 ca2e602ec8cbf3f278488739b3572b779f84aae9
- address
- bc1qeghxqtkge0ely7zgsuumx4etw70cf2hfra53aj